As the much-anticipated second season of "House of the Dragon" premieres this weekend, African fans are gearing up for another thrilling journey into the world of Westeros. The prequel to the globally acclaimed "Game of Thrones" series has captivated audiences across the continent, becoming a mega hit. Here's everything you need to know before diving back into the Targaryen saga.


Since its debut, "House of the Dragon" has seen immense popularity in Africa. The series' intricate storytelling, rich character development, and breathtaking visuals have resonated deeply with African viewers. According to streaming data, the show's viewership numbers in countries like Nigeria, South Africa, and Kenya have skyrocketed, solidifying its status as a cultural phenomenon.


Recap of Season 1:


Season 1 introduced us to the complex dynamics within the Targaryen family, setting the stage for intense political intrigue and epic battles. Key characters like Princess Rhaenyra Targaryen and Prince Daemon Targaryen quickly became fan favorites, and their power struggles have kept viewers on the edge of their seats. The season ended with major cliffhangers, leaving fans eagerly awaiting the next chapter.


What to Expect in Season 2:


The upcoming season promises even more drama and action. Showrunners have hinted at the deepening of existing conflicts and the introduction of new, formidable characters. Expect to see more dragons, more battles, and more of the intense political maneuvering that has become the hallmark of the series.


"House of the Dragon" has not only entertained but also inspired. African artists, cosplayers, and content creators have embraced the series, producing fan art, costumes, and videos that celebrate their favorite characters and scenes. The show has sparked discussions and debates across social media platforms, with hashtags like #HouseoftheDragonAfrica trending frequently.


Beyond its entertainment value, "House of the Dragon" has provided a platform for African audiences to connect with a global narrative. The themes of power, loyalty, and family resonate universally, and the show’s success in Africa underscores the continent's importance as a significant market for international media.
